Prince William police are looking for an individual that set fire to a Woodbridge home.
According to Prince William police, officers responded to the home on Kingsman Road on the morning of August 18, to help Prince William fire and rescue.
According to a Prince William fire and rescue spokeswoman, fire was showing in the attic, through the roof, and the back of the home when firefighters arrived.
Firefighters are currently determining if it’s necessary to call in the Red Cross and the Fire Marshal’s Office.

Children and adults can take a step back into pre-historic times at the Prince William County Fair.
“Jurassic Kingdom” is a new stage show at the fair this year. It tells the story of three baby dinosaurs — a Pterodactyl, a Triceratops, and a Tyrannosaurus Rex — and how the reptiles lived in their time on earth.
The show has a mixture of childrens’ and adult humor. Children are also invited to come up and touch fossils during the show.
